Market Overview
High performance plastics for 3D printing include advanced materials such as PEEK, PEI, PEKK, and reinforced polyamides that maintain structural integrity under extreme thermal, chemical, and mechanical stress. These materials are processed through technologies including selective laser sintering, fused filament fabrication, and material jetting to produce functional components for demanding industrial applications. The market has transitioned from primarily prototyping applications to manufacturing end-use parts that meet stringent aerospace, medical, and automotive specifications.
Growth Drivers
The market expansion is fueled by increasing demand for lightweight materials in aerospace and automotive industries seeking improved fuel efficiency and reduced emissions. Medical device manufacturers are adopting high performance polymers for biocompatible implants and surgical instruments requiring repeated sterilization. Additionally, the technology capability to produce complex geometries impossible through traditional manufacturing methods drives adoption across multiple industrial sectors.
Segmentation and Regional Analysis
The market is segmented by material type, with PEEK and reinforced polyamides representing significant portions due to their established processing infrastructure and proven performance records. Geographic distribution shows North America and Europe leading adoption due to mature aerospace and healthcare industries with rigorous qualification standards. Asia-Pacific emerges as the fastest growing region, driven by expanding manufacturing capacity in China, Japan, and South Korea across automotive and electronics sectors.
